Three fire engines go to fire on the slip road on the M6 near Sandbach

Three fire engines went to a vehicle on fire on the slip road of the M6 near Sandbach yesterday (Sunday).
One fire engine from Sandbach, one from Middlewich and another from Crewe went to the incident on 00.28 am on the M6 south between junctions 18 and 17.
A spokesperson from Cheshire Fire and Rescue service said: "A vehicle that was well alight on a slip road of the M6 was attended by firefighters who extinguished it with a hose reel.
"Two lanes were closed by Highways Agency while they dealt with the fire."
